CHSL Tier 1 Exam Pattern :
SSC CHSL Tier 1 Exam Pattern 2025 | ||||
Section | Subject | No of Questions | Max Marks | Exam Duration |
1 | General Intelligence and | 25 | 50 | 60 minutes (Total) |
2 | General Awareness | 25 | 50 | |
3 | Quantitative Aptitude (Basic Arithmetic Skill) | 25 | 50 | |
4 | English Language (Basic Knowledge) | 25 | 50 | |
Total | 100 | 200 |
CHSL Tier 2 Exam Pattern :
SSC CHSL Tier 2 Exam Pattern 2025 | ||||||
Session | Section | Modules | Subject | No. of Questions | Marks | Time |
Session-I (2 hours and 15 minutes) | Section 1 | Module-1 | Mathematical Abilities | 30 | 60*3 = 180 | 1 hour |
Module-2 | Reasoning and General Intelligence | 30 | ||||
Section 2 | Module-1 | English Language and Comprehension | 40 | 60*3 = 180 | 1 hour | |
Module-2 | General Awareness | 20 | ||||
Section 3 | Module-1 | Computer Knowledge Module | 15 | 15*3 = 45 | 15 minutes | |
Session-II(25 Marks) | Section 3 | Module-2 | Skill Test/ Typing Test Module- | -- | -- | 15 minutes |
Note- In Tier-I, there will be a negative marking of 0.50 for each wrong answer.
